Lines Matching refs:fmode_t
382 extern int blkdev_report_zones_ioctl(struct block_device *bdev, fmode_t mode,
384 extern int blkdev_zone_mgmt_ioctl(struct block_device *bdev, fmode_t mode,
395 fmode_t mode, unsigned int cmd, in blkdev_report_zones_ioctl()
402 fmode_t mode, unsigned int cmd, in blkdev_zone_mgmt_ioctl()
939 extern int scsi_cmd_blk_ioctl(struct block_device *, fmode_t,
941 extern int scsi_cmd_ioctl(struct request_queue *, struct gendisk *, fmode_t,
943 extern int sg_scsi_ioctl(struct request_queue *, struct gendisk *, fmode_t,
1380 extern int blk_verify_command(unsigned char *cmd, fmode_t mode);
1876 int (*open) (struct block_device *, fmode_t);
1877 void (*release) (struct gendisk *, fmode_t);
1879 int (*ioctl) (struct block_device *, fmode_t, unsigned, unsigned long);
1880 int (*compat_ioctl) (struct block_device *, fmode_t, unsigned, unsigned long);
1900 extern int blkdev_compat_ptr_ioctl(struct block_device *, fmode_t,
1906 extern int __blkdev_driver_ioctl(struct block_device *, fmode_t, unsigned int,
2026 struct block_device *blkdev_get_by_path(const char *path, fmode_t mode,
2028 struct block_device *blkdev_get_by_dev(dev_t dev, fmode_t mode, void *holder);
2033 void blkdev_put(struct block_device *bdev, fmode_t mode);
2042 int truncate_bdev_range(struct block_device *bdev, fmode_t mode, loff_t lstart,
2049 static inline int truncate_bdev_range(struct block_device *bdev, fmode_t mode, in truncate_bdev_range()